No.9 KCC softball team sweeps

The ninth-ranked Kirkwood softball team belted six home runs Saturday and swept Iowa Lakes, 8-0 and 11-0, in an ICCAC conference doubleheader at Kirkwood.

Erin Weno slugged two solo homers in the first game. Jasmine Ragusi and Natalie Clark also hit home runs in the opener. Tara Walls was 2-for-3 with a double and two RBIs.

Mallory Neubauer and Ragusi were 2-for-3 with a home and two RBIs in the second game. Chasney Jenkins was 2-for-3 and scored two runs.

Iowa Lakes managed only two hits in the doubleheader. The Lakers are winless this season at 0-8 overall and 0-2 in the league.

Nicky Simpson and Allie Mengler were the starting pitchers for Kirkwood.

The Eagles raised their records to 11-5 overall and 2-0 in the conference.

Kirkwood hosts 12th-ranked Iowa Central in a doubleheader Sunday at noon.
